Why Papad is More Than Just a Snack


To really see why Salteen puts papad at the heart of its mission, one must delve into its deep cultural roots within Indian households. Papad is not just a crunchy sidekick to dal-chawal or a spicy layer in festive thalis—it is a symbol of tradition, community and culinary pride. Across India, every region boasts its unique take on this timeless delicacy, from the robust urad dal papads of Varanasi, the flavorful moong dal papads of Rajasthan, the fiery Punjabi masala papads, to the comforting Banarasi aloo papads.

The Magic of Handmade Papad


Ask anyone who’s tried a Salteen papad and they’ll tell you there’s something unmistakably “real” about the flavor. That’s because each papad is still rolled by hand, pressed to perfect thickness and sun-dried for the ideal crisp. This process may be slower than industrial manufacturing, but the taste is unmatched.

Handmade Indian papad delivers nostalgia and boldness in every bite. When roasted over an open flame or lightly fried in pure oil, it releases an aroma that takes you straight to Indian kitchens from decades past.
